It is a weird company to deal with: I received my 1/48th Opel eight bolt resin wheel items (nicely done) after a very long 8-10 weeks wait: Long but understandable, given that he seems to mould them only upon receipt of the order.
What I liked the least about this transaction is that the mailing charge was $30 instead of the more usual $10-12, but nobody else did 8 bolt wheels at the time (over 2-3 years ago) and I knew up front about the mailing price.
What is really weird is that I received the same order AGAIN a year or even more later: I don't think he charged my card again: I think it was just confusion on his part...
I am happy with the wheels (his Steyr 1500 resin ladder chassis was nice, but not strikingly useful), but I would not order from him again unless the item was really important and had no one else to source it from.
